Mickey Sumner is a talented and versatile English actress who has amassed an impressive body of work across film, television, and stage. With a keen eye for complex, multifaceted characters, Sumner has proven herself adept at inhabiting a wide range of roles, from gritty dramas to quirky comedies. One of Sumner's standout performances came in the acclaimed 2012 film Frances Ha, in which she played Sophie Levee, the best friend and foil to the titular protagonist. Sumner's nuanced portrayal captured the delicate balance of their shifting friendship, imbuing the character with a palpable humanity. Her ability to find the emotional truth in every scene has become a hallmark of her work, as seen in her gripping turns in films like The Mend and Snowpiercer. Beyond her impressive acting chops, Sumner has also demonstrated a knack for tackling complex, socially relevant subject matter. In the biographical drama CBGB, she embodied the legendary punk icon Patti Smith with both reverence and grit, shedding light on the vibrant New York music scene of the 1970s. Similarly, her roles in films like Battle of the Sexes and American Made have allowed Sumner to explore provocative themes of gender, power, and social justice, cementing her status as a thoughtful, versatile performer who is not afraid to take on challenging material.
